[packages/golang] Revert "split source to -source package (why package it anyway?)"

glen glen at pld-linux.org
Sat Aug 24 23:26:22 CEST 2013


commit 3fcc5b176cea47ba54796f36efe67bf8389a662d
Author: Elan Ruusamäe <glen at delfi.ee>
Date:   Sat Aug 24 23:00:50 2013 +0300

    Revert "split source to -source package (why package it anyway?)"
    
    This reverts commit 8a70dc9f75a207114f3a746f94c15761a94b69c6.

 golang.spec | 27 ++++-----------------------
 1 file changed, 4 insertions(+), 23 deletions(-)
---
diff --git a/golang.spec b/golang.spec
index 24e69ca..e9084aa 100644
--- a/golang.spec
+++ b/golang.spec
@@ -53,20 +53,6 @@ build simple, reliable, and efficient software.
 Go to mające otwarte źródła środowisko do programowania, pozwalające
 na łatwe tworzenie prostych, pewnych i wydajnych programów.
 
-%package source
-Summary:	Source code of go
-Summary(pl.UTF-8):	Kod źródłowy go
-Group:		Documentation
-%if "%{_rpmversion}" >= "5"
-BuildArch:	noarch
-%endif
-
-%description source
-Source code of go.
-
-%description source -l pl.UTF-8
-Kod źródłowy go.
-
 %package doc
 Summary:	Manual for go
 Summary(fr.UTF-8):	Documentation pour go
@@ -123,8 +109,6 @@ Tryb Go dla Emacsa.
 mv go/* .
 %patch0 -p1
 
-%{__sed} -i -e 's,/usr/bin/awk,/bin/awk,' src/cmd/gc/bisonerrors
-
 # broken tests
 %{__rm} src/pkg/net/multicast_test.go
 
@@ -161,11 +145,11 @@ cd src
 rm -rf $RPM_BUILD_ROOT
 GOROOT=$RPM_BUILD_ROOT%{_libdir}/%{name}
 
-install -d $RPM_BUILD_ROOT{%{_bindir},%{_usrsrc}/%{name}-%{version}} \
-	$GOROOT/{misc,lib}
+install -d $GOROOT/{misc,lib,src}
+install -d $RPM_BUILD_ROOT%{_bindir}
 
 cp -a pkg include lib bin $GOROOT
-cp -a src/pkg src/cmd $RPM_BUILD_ROOT%{_usrsrc}/%{name}-%{version}
+cp -a src/pkg src/cmd $GOROOT/src
 cp -a misc/cgo $GOROOT/misc
 
 ln -sf %{_libdir}/%{name}/bin/go $RPM_BUILD_ROOT%{_bindir}/go
@@ -232,6 +216,7 @@ rm -rf $RPM_BUILD_ROOT
 %{_libdir}/%{name}/include
 %{_libdir}/%{name}/lib
 %{_libdir}/%{name}/misc
+%{_libdir}/%{name}/src
 %dir %{_libdir}/%{name}/pkg
 %{_libdir}/%{name}/pkg/linux_%{GOARCH}
 %{_libdir}/%{name}/pkg/obj
@@ -249,10 +234,6 @@ rm -rf $RPM_BUILD_ROOT
 %{_libdir}/%{name}/pkg/linux_%{GOARCH}_race/unicode
 %endif
 
-%files source
-%defattr(644,root,root,755)
-%{_usrsrc}/%{name}-%{version}
-
 %files doc
 %defattr(644,root,root,755)
 %doc doc/*
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/golang.git/commitdiff/3fcc5b176cea47ba54796f36efe67bf8389a662d



More information about the pld-cvs-commit mailing list